Simple Strategy to Calculate Circle Area

  1. First try to find the radius.

Remember that the conventional formula of finding the circle’s area is pi multiplied by the radius the whole square. In this formula, pi will remain the same because it is a universal constant. But, finding the radius is challenging for a few of the students. In that case, it is recommended to find the radius first and then calculate the area

Now, to get the value of radius, either you can measure it from scale or divide the diameter value by 2. After all, the radius is half of the diameter. Those who are unaware of the diameter, then remember that it is a line segment that passes through the centre of a circle. Besides, this diameter only divides the circle into two equal parts.

  1. Radius the whole square

See, we are briefing you on the calculation of the area of the circle step by step. So, this is the next step after finding the radius. It is to square the radius. If the value you calculated for the radius is 7 then its square will be 49.
